解决“应用安全信息时出错,无法枚举容器中的对象访问被拒绝”问题的全面指南
在当今数字化时代,确保应用程序的安全性和可靠性至关重要,许多开发者和IT专业人员可能会遇到各种错误和问题,其中之一就是“应用安全信息时出错,无法枚举容器中的对象访问被拒绝”,这个问题通常与权限管理、身份验证以及资源访问控制相关联。
图片来源于网络,如有侵权联系删除
理解问题的本质
当您尝试访问或操作容器中的对象时,如果遇到“无法枚举容器中的对象访问被拒绝”的错误消息,这表明您的当前会话或账户没有足够的权限来执行该操作,这种情况可能由多种原因引起,包括但不限于:
- 权限不足:您的用户账户可能缺乏必要的权限来访问特定的容器或对象。
- 认证失败:登录凭证可能不正确或者已经过期。
- 配置错误:系统设置可能存在错误,导致权限分配不当。
- 环境隔离:某些容器或对象可能位于不同的安全域中,需要额外的策略或规则来允许跨域访问。
排查步骤及解决方案
为了解决这个问题,您可以按照以下步骤进行排查和修复:
检查用户权限
- 确认角色和组:确保您的用户账户属于正确的角色或组,这些角色/组应具有访问所需资源的适当权限。
- 更新权限:如果发现任何权限缺失,请及时更新用户的角色或组的权限配置。
验证认证过程
- 重置密码:如果怀疑密码错误,建议通过安全的途径重置密码,然后重新登录以验证是否解决了问题。
- 检查双因素认证(2FA):如果您启用了双因素认证,请确保所有设备上的验证码都正确无误。
调整系统配置
- 审查安全策略:定期审核系统的安全策略,特别是那些涉及容器管理和对象访问的部分。
- 优化防火墙规则:确保防火墙规则允许必要的数据流动,同时防止未经授权的访问尝试。
处理环境隔离问题
- 实施细粒度访问控制:对于不同安全域之间的交互,考虑使用更精细的控制措施,如IAM(Identity and Access Management)服务。
- 测试跨域访问:在部署新功能之前,进行充分的测试以确保跨域访问能够正常工作。
监控日志记录和分析
- 收集和分析日志数据:利用系统日志记录来追踪问题的根源,这可能有助于识别出具体的违规行为或配置错误。
- 实时监控:部署实时的监控系统,以便及时发现和处理潜在的安全威胁。
安全意识培训
- 员工教育计划:定期对团队成员进行信息安全意识的培训,提高他们对潜在风险的警惕性。
- 最佳实践分享:鼓励团队分享他们在处理类似问题时采用的最佳实践和方法论。
预防未来问题的策略
为了降低再次遇到此类问题的风险,可以采取一些预防措施:
图片来源于网络,如有侵权联系删除
- 自动化流程:利用脚本和工具来自动化日常任务,减少人为失误的可能性。
- 持续集成和交付(CI/CD):建立强大的CI/CD管道,确保代码变更经过彻底的测试和安全审查后再发布到生产环境中。
- 定期的安全审计:安排专业的安全审计人员定期检查系统和应用程序的安全性,并及时修补发现的漏洞。
面对“应用安全信息时出错,无法枚举容器中的对象访问被拒绝”这样的挑战,我们需要保持冷静,并通过一系列细致入微的排查和调整来解决问题,这不仅需要技术能力,还需要良好的沟通和组织协调能力,通过不断学习和适应新的技术和方法,我们可以更好地应对未来的安全和性能问题,为用户提供更加稳定和安全的应用体验。
标签: #应用安全信息时出错 #无法枚举容器中的对象访问被拒绝
评论列表